LAURIE:
The Boy Who Lived
The first half
of the book is a collection of Lauries own writing, from when
he was little until he became ill. It includes school projects,
short stories, poems, and letters, many lit with his quirky sense
of humour, many poignant, some surprisingly mature.
The second half
consists of tributes from relatives and family friends, from his
school friends both in America and England, from teachers and medics,
as well as the addresses given by his parents at the celebrations
of his life. The book is illustrated with photographs, and with
Lauries own drawings.
160 page paperback.
